Flooring Superstore is celebrating several key milestones after one year of sustainability partnerships, including planting over 3.5 million trees and removing over 1 million plastic bottles from the sea.
Since August 2020, the retailer has committed to planting one tree for every square metre of flooring it sells. They are also dedicated to removing harmful plastic from our oceans and protecting areas of rainforest. To achieve this, it has partnered with the following organisations – Reforestation Project, Rainforest Trust UK and ReSea Project – and these collaborations have resulted in 3,586,537 trees planted, 1,069,905 plastic bottles removed from the ocean, and 29,979 acres of rainforest being protected. On top of that, the flooring retailer has supported 25 local community projects and charities, including donating £21,254.82 of flooring to worthy

Berkeley Cottage Oak Antique flooring is even more beautifully timeworn in this truly rustic design, even featuring chatter marks from the sawmill along the edges. Each board bursts with the charming effects of a floor that’s been laid fresh from the saw and smoothed by the tread of generations. With a depth of colour enhanced
by the classic smoking treatment, the textures of this warming oak floor are further complemented by a subtle oiled finish.
Berkeley Cottage Oak is an engineered wood floor, featuring extra rustic grading. The large knots and dark splits epitomise the natural beauty of real wood, making it an extra special floor.
The charming character of this floor will bring an element of warmness and familiarity to your bedroom. Part of the Berkeley collection, which is hand-worked for a stunning finish.

causes, including Oasis Community Housing, NHS, RSPCA, Samaritans and End Youth Homelessness. It has also donated £18,870 to its chosen charity, Woodland Warrior Programme. Furthermore, Flooring Superstore has invested in a range of new, sustainable product lines including Serene, a new range of eco-friendly carpets made from recycled products rescued from the ocean. The two lines – Neptune and Poseidon – are manufactured using ECONYL, a unique yarn made from recycled nylon fishing nets. Its eco textile backing – Eco FusionBac – is manufactured out of recycled PET plastic bottles. Flooring Superstore has also launched a range of rugs and runners made from recycled t-shirts and other materials. Harlech Raw Oak
The perfect combination of pale, pared-back and rustic details makes this
floor a seemingly effortless design and is perfect for a laid- back bedroom. Every board features the beauty of the wood’s natural character in a subtle shade that feels fresh from the forest. Brushed and matt lacquered to enhance the natural grain and tones, this board is also available in a premium 240mm width. Part of the Harlech range, which shows the timeless elegance of oak across a spectrum of finishes.
Brecon Whisper Oak The classic parquet pattern on a subtly textured, high performance board - deep grey hues meet rustic wood character in this vivid design. With glueless Easiloc joints and a built-in-underlay, Brecon flooring is easy to fit and can be installed directly onto most existing subfloors. It is also waterproof and embossed with a highly realistic wood grain finish, and is perfect for children’s bedrooms.
